Understanding the Ingredients
To create the perfect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ups, it is essential to understand the roles of each ingredient in the recipe. This will not only help you appreciate the flavors at play but also guide you in making adjustments based on your personal preferences or what you have on hand.
Spaghetti: The Base of the Salad
At the heart of this dish is spaghetti, which serves as the foundational element. Cooking the spaghetti to the right texture is crucial; it should be al dente, meaning it is cooked but still firm to the bite. This texture not only adds substance to the salad but also helps it hold up against the other ingredients. Overcooked pasta can turn mushy and lose its appeal, so be sure to keep an eye on the cooking time.
Cherry Tomatoes and Cucumber: Freshness and Crunch
Next up are the cherry tomatoes and cucumber. These vibrant ingredients introduce a refreshing crunch that contrasts beautifully with the soft spaghetti. When selecting cherry tomatoes, look for ones that are firm and brightly colored. They should have a sweet aroma, indicating ripeness. Cucumbers, on the other hand, should be crisp and firm, with smooth skin. These vegetables not only enhance the salad’s texture but also provide a plethora of vitamins, making your dish both tasty and nutritious.
Bell Pepper: Sweetness and Color
Adding bell pepper to the mix contributes sweetness and a pop of color to the salad cups. You can choose from a variety of bell peppers, including red, yellow, or orange, each offering its unique flavor profile. Red bell peppers tend to be the sweetest, while green ones have a slightly more bitter taste. Regardless of the color you choose, be sure to slice them into bite-sized pieces to ensure they mix well with the other ingredients.
Black Olives: A Savory Depth
Black olives bring a savory depth that perfectly complements the sweetness of the tomatoes and bell peppers. Their briny flavor adds an extra layer of complexity to the salad. When selecting olives, opt for quality varieties, as they will greatly enhance the overall taste of your dish. If you’re not a fan of black olives, you could substitute them with Kalamata olives or even green olives for a different flavor experience.
Feta Cheese: Creaminess and Tang
Feta cheese is a standout ingredient in these salad cups, providing creaminess and a tangy flavor that balances the freshness of the vegetables. Crumbled feta not only enriches the taste but also adds a delightful creaminess that ties the whole dish together. If you prefer a milder flavor, you can use goat cheese or even omit the cheese for a dairy-free version.
Fresh Herbs: Flavor Complexity and Aroma
Finally, fresh herbs elevate the dish by enhancing its flavor complexity and aroma. Popular choices for this salad include basil, parsley, or dill. These herbs not only add freshness but also contribute to the overall vibrancy of the salad. When using fresh herbs, be sure to chop them finely so that their flavors are evenly distributed throughout the salad.
The Preparation Process
Now that we have a thorough understanding of the ingredients, let’s delve into the preparation process. Each step is designed to ensure that your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ups are bursting with flavor and have the perfect texture.
Cooking the Spaghetti
The first step in preparing your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ups is cooking the spaghetti. Begin by bringing a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. The salt not only flavors the pasta but also helps to enhance its overall taste. Once the water is boiling, add the spaghetti and cook according to the package instructions, usually around 8 to 10 minutes for al dente pasta.
As you approach the end of the cooking time, it’s important to test the spaghetti for doneness. You want it to be firm yet tender, allowing it to hold up well when mixed with the other ingredients. Once cooked, drain the pasta in a colander and immediately rinse it under cold water. This step stops the cooking process, preventing the spaghetti from becoming overcooked and mushy. Rinsing also cools the pasta down quickly, making it ready to be combined with the fresh ingredients.
Preparing the Vegetables
While the spaghetti is cooling, it’s time to prepare the vegetables. Start by washing the cherry tomatoes and cucumber thoroughly. For the tomatoes, you can leave them whole or slice them in half, depending on your preference. If you opt for halved tomatoes, this will allow for better integration with the other ingredients.
Next, take the cucumber and slice it into thin rounds or half-moons for a more elegant presentation. If you prefer a crunchier texture, you can choose to leave the skin on; however, peeling it can make for a more delicate flavor. Remember to remove any seeds if you’re using larger cucumbers.
For the bell pepper, slice it into thin strips and then cut those strips into bite-sized pieces. This will ensure that the sweetness of the pepper is evenly distributed throughout the salad. Finally, chop your chosen fresh herbs finely so they are ready to be mixed in.
Creating the Dressing
The dressing is a vital component of the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ups, as it brings all the flavors together. In a small bowl, combine olive oil and vinegar in a ratio that balances richness and acidity. A typical ratio is three parts oil to one part vinegar, but you can adjust it based on your taste preferences. Adding a teaspoon of dried oregano enhances the flavor, giving the salad an aromatic quality.
Once the oil and vinegar are mixed, season the dressing with salt and pepper to taste. This is an important step, as seasoning will elevate the flavors of your salad. A pinch of sugar can also be added to counterbalance the acidity of the vinegar, creating a harmonious dressing that complements the fresh ingredients.
Mixing it All Together
With your spaghetti cooled, vegetables prepared, and dressing ready, it’s time to bring everything together. In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ooled spaghetti, cherry tomatoes, cucumber, bell pepper, and black olives. Gently toss the ingredients to ensure they are evenly distributed.
Next, drizzle the prepared dressing over the salad and add the crumbled feta cheese and chopped herbs. Carefully mix everything together, ensuring that the dressing coats all the ingredients without mashing the spaghetti or vegetables. The goal is to maintain the integrity of each component, allowing the flavors and textures to shine through.

Combining Flavors
To create the perfect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ups, the art of combining flavors plays a crucial role. Begin by ensuring that all your ingredients are prepped and ready. This includes cooked and cooled spaghetti, diced vegetables, olives, feta cheese, and your choice of dressing.
1. Step-by-Step Guide to Mixing the Salad:
– In a large mixing bowl, add your cooled spaghetti. It’s important to ensure that the spaghetti is not clumped together. Use your fingers to gently loosen it if necessary.
– Next, incorporate your diced vegetables. Common choices include bell peppers, cucumbers, cherry tomatoes, and red onion. The key is to add a variety of colors and textures.
– Add the olives and feta cheese for added flavor and creaminess. Be sure to crumble the feta into bite-sized pieces for even distribution.
– Drizzle your dressing over the mixture. A simple vinaigrette made with olive oil, vinegar, and herbs works beautifully, but feel free to use a creamy dressing if you prefer.
2. Techniques for Gently Tossing Ingredients:
– To maintain the integrity of the vegetables and prevent them from becoming mushy, use a folding technique rather than vigorous tossing. With a large spoon, carefully lift the ingredients from the bottom and fold them over the top. Repeat this process until everything is evenly combined.
– Take care not to over-mix, as this can break down the vegetables and lead to a less appealing texture.
3. Importance of Letting the Salad Chill:
– Once your ingredients are combined, c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and place it in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es to an hour. This chilling time is essential as it allows the flavors to meld together, enhancing the overall taste of your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ups. The chilling process also helps the pasta absorb the dressing, making each bite more flavorful.
Presentation Techniques
The presentation of your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ups is just as important as the taste. Here’s how to assemble and display your salad for maximum visual appeal:
1. Assembling the Salad Cups:
– Choose your serving cups. Clear plastic or glass cups work well as they showcase the vibrant colors of your salad. If you’re serving a larger group, consider using a large bowl for a family-style presentation.
– Begin by layering the salad. Start with a base of the spaghetti mixture, then add a layer of vegetables, followed by a sprinkle of feta cheese and olives. Repeat the layers until the cup is filled, leaving some space at the top for garnishing.
2. Suggestions for Layering Ingredients:
– For an appealing visual effect, alternate layers of spaghetti and vegetables. For instance, place a layer of spaghetti, followed by a colorful layer of diced bell peppers and cucumbers, then top with feta and olives. This method not only enhances the aesthetic value but also ensures that each bite is a balanced mix of flavors.
3. Ideas for Garnishing:
– Elevate the presentation by garnishing your salad cups. Fresh herbs like basil or parsley can add a pop of color and freshness. Consider placing a sprig on top of each cup right before serving.
– Thinly sliced olives or a sprinkle of pine nuts can also serve as excellent garnishes. Additionally, consider drizzling a bit of balsamic reduction over the top for added flavor and a gourmet touch.
4. Creative Serving Ideas:
– Vary the size and shape of your serving cups based on the occasion. Smaller cups are perfect for appetizers or buffet-style gatherings, while larger bowls can be used for family-style servings.
– If you’re hosting a picnic or outdoor event, consider packing the salad in mason jars. This not only makes for an easy transport option but also adds a rustic charm to your presentation.
Nutritional Benefits
The ingredients in your Cold Spaghetti Salad Cups are not only delicious but also packed with nutritional benefits:
1. Overview of Health Benefits:
– Vegetables provide essential vitamins and minerals. For instance, bell peppers are rich in vitamin C, while cucumbers offer hydration due to their high water content. Cherry tomatoes bring antioxidants that promote heart health.
– Whole grain spaghetti is a great source of fiber, which aids in digestion and contributes to a feeling of fullness.
2. Highlighting the Nutritional Value of Ingredients:
– Feta cheese, while adding creaminess, is also a source of calcium and protein. When used in moderation, it can fit into a balanced diet.
– Olive oil, a staple in Mediterranean diets, is rich in healthy fats and has been linked to numerous health benefits, including reduced inflammation and improved heart health.
